can't decide on batteries for my stretch LOL!
well I am stuck between saving some bucks and getting the pulse ultra 3300mah 6s 45 c at 535 grams or going full blown thunderpower 3300mah 65c at 537 grams.
92 bucks each for the pulse 45 vs a whopping 155 bucks on sale each for the thunderpower. I would consider the pulse 65c but can;t find a weight on them and obviously they will be heavier than the 45c pulse and 65c TP. The 535 gram range really is as heavy as I want to go. Decisions, decisions LOL! What do some of you stretch owners think. I would use these in a synergy e5 stretched for 606 main blades as a 12s set up down the road a way's also. HELP LOL! The TP's do have a great warranty and 50% crash replacement. |
